A cikin wannan koyawa, za mu koyi yadda ake haɗa XY joystick da ESP32 microcontroller daga SunFounder, wanda zai ba mu damar gano matsayinsa da kuma ɗaukar mataki bisa ga shigar da shi. Za mu kuma haɗa buzzer wanda ke kunna lokacin da aka motsa joystick zuwa wani takamaiman matsayi. Wannan haɗin zai ba mu damar ƙirƙirar ayyuka masu mu'amala waɗanda ke amsa shigar da mai amfani a lokaci guda.

ESP32-26-xy-joystick-main

XY joystick yana ba da fitarwa biyu na analog da suka dace da matsayin X da Y da kuma maɓallin da za a iya danna shi don kunna wani aiki. Ta hanyar karanta ƙimar daga joystick, za mu iya sarrafa abubuwa daban-daban a cikin aikinmu, kamar kunna buzzer ko nuna ƙima akan allo. Kayan Aiki Da Aka Bayyana

Babban kayan aikin wannan aikin sun haɗa da ESP32 microcontroller, XY joystick, da buzzer. ESP32 wani allo ne mai amfani wanda ke goyan bayan Wi-Fi da Bluetooth, yana sa ya dace da ayyukan IoT. XY joystick ya ƙunshi resistors masu canzawa guda biyu don X da Y axes, da maɓallin turawa don ƙarin shigarwa.

Joystick yana fitar da siginonin analog da suka dace da matsayinsa, waɗanda ESP32 ke karantawa ta pins ɗin analog. Maɓallin turawa yana ba da siginar dijital lokacin da aka danna shi. Buzzer an haɗa shi da pin ɗin fitarwa na dijital akan ESP32, yana ba da damar kunna shi ko kashe shi bisa ga matsayin joystick.

Bayanan Datasheet

Manufacturer SunFounder
Part number XY Joystick Module
Operating Voltage 3.3 V – 5 V
Resistor Value 10 kΩ (kowane axis)
Max Current 20 mA
Switch Type Maɓallin turawa na ɗan lokaci
Dimensions Kusan 50 mm x 50 mm

 

  • Tabbatar da cewa joystick yana da ƙarfin 3.3 V don dacewa da ESP32.
  • Yi amfani da resistors na pull-up don maɓallin don guje wa shigarwar da ba ta da tushe.
  • Haɗa fitarwar analog zuwa pins ɗin ADC na ESP32 (34 don X, 35 don Y).
  • Yi amfani da tsarin debounce don maɓallin don hana kunna ƙarya.
  • Kula da matakan ƙarfin lantarki don tabbatar da cewa sun kasance cikin iyakokin aiki masu aminci.

Umarnin Haɗin Waya

ESP32-26-xy-joystick-wiring

Don haɗa joystick zuwa ESP32, fara da haɗa pin ɗin ƙasa daga joystick zuwa pin ɗin ƙasa akan ESP32. Na gaba, haɗa pin ɗin VCC na joystick zuwa pin ɗin 3.3 V akan ESP32. Joystick yana da pins ɗin fitarwa na analog guda biyu: haɗa fitarwar X-axis (wanda aka lakafta VRX) zuwa pin 34 akan ESP32 da fitarwar Y-axis (wanda aka lakafta VRY) zuwa pin 35.

Don fitarwar maɓallin, haɗa pin ɗin maɓallin zuwa pin 33 akan ESP32. Wannan pin zai karanta danna maɓallin azaman shigarwar dijital. Tabbatar da cewa haɗin suna da aminci don guje wa matsalolin da ke faruwa a lokaci-lokaci. Misalan Code & Bayani

A cikin code, mun fara da ayyana ƙididdiga don pins ɗin joystick. Masu gano xAxis, yAxis, da btn an saita su zuwa 34, 35, da 33, bi da bi. Wannan yana sauƙaƙa yin nuni ga waɗannan pins ɗin a duk cikin shirin.

#define xAxis 34
#define yAxis 35
#define btn 33

A cikin aikin setup(), mun fara sadarwar serial kuma mun saita yanayin pin ɗin maɓallin zuwa input. Wannan yana shirya ESP32 don karanta bayanai daga joystick da aika su zuwa serial monitor.

void setup() {
  Serial.begin(115200);
  pinMode(btn, INPUT);  
}

A cikin loop(), muna karanta ƙimar analog don X da Y axes na joystick ta amfani da analogRead() kuma mu adana su a cikin xValue da yValue. Ana karanta yanayin maɓallin ta amfani da digitalRead() kuma ana adana shi a cikin btnValue. A ƙarshe, muna buga waɗannan ƙimar zuwa serial monitor.

void loop() {
  int xValue = analogRead(xAxis);
  int yValue = analogRead(yAxis); 
  int btnValue = digitalRead(btn);
  
  Serial.printf("Joystick value is %d , %d , %d \n",xValue,yValue,btnValue);
  delay(300);  // Jinkiri tsakanin karatu
}

Wannan loop yana ci gaba da sabunta ƙimar, yana ba da amsa a lokaci guda kan motsin joystick da danna maɓallin. Don cikakken code, da fatan za a koma ga cikakken code da aka ɗora a ƙasan labarin.

Nuni / Abin Da Za Ka Yi Tsammani

Lokacin da aka gama saitin kuma aka ɗora code, serial monitor ya kamata ya nuna ƙimar X da Y tare da yanayin maɓallin. Yayin da kake motsa joystick, ƙimar za su canza daidai da haka, suna nuna matsayinsa. Danna maɓallin zai canza yanayinsa tsakanin high da low.

Abubuwan da ake yawan yin kuskure sun haɗa da wayoyi marasa kyau, waɗanda zasu iya haifar da shigar da ba ta da tushe ko rashin amsawa daga joystick ɗin. 826-ESP32 Tutorial 26/55- Arduino code for XY Joystick
Harshe: C++
// Define constants for the x and y axis and the button pins
#define xAxis 34
#define yAxis 35
#define btn 33


void setup() {
  // Initialize serial communication at 115200 bits per second:
  Serial.begin(115200);

  // Set the mode of the button pin to input
  pinMode(btn, INPUT);  
}

void loop() {
  // Read the analog value for x,y axis
  int xValue = analogRead(xAxis);
  int yValue = analogRead(yAxis); 

  // Read the digital value from the button pin
  int btnValue = digitalRead(btn);
  
  // print out the values
  Serial.printf("Joystick value is %d , %d , %d \n",xValue,yValue,btnValue);
  
  delay(300);  // Delay between reads
}
